MUD side effects

What side effects good or bad have you experienced from excessive mudding?



for me the main good one has been leaning to touch type without even realizing! before i mudded i could type reasonably well but only by looking at the keyboard... after a few months of mudding i was typing up an essay and relizing that i now touch type all the time!

In this case as well as with eye or muscle strain make sure you get up at least every hour and walk around a bit and do something else for a few minutes. Also you should look away from your computer every fifteen minutes and focus on something else even if it is the wall.
